/Linux-v5.4/drivers/gpu/drm/i915/selftests/ |
D | i915_gem.c | 67 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in simulate_hibernate() 78 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in simulate_hibernate() 92 with_intel_runtime_pm(&i915->runtime_pm, wakeref) { in pm_suspend() 102 with_intel_runtime_pm(&i915->runtime_pm, wakeref) { in pm_hibernate() 118 with_intel_runtime_pm(&i915->runtime_pm, wakeref) { in pm_resume()
|
D | i915_active.c | 155 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_active_wait() 175 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_active_wait() 191 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_active_retire() 211 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_active_retire()
|
D | i915_request.c | 530 with_intel_runtime_pm(&i915->runtime_pm, wakeref) in i915_request_mock_selftests() 553 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_nop_request() 611 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_nop_request() 696 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_empty_request() 756 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_empty_request() 849 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_all_engines() 930 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_all_engines() 953 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_sequential_engines() 1060 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_sequential_engines() 1125 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_breadcrumbs_smoketest() [all …]
|
D | intel_uncore.c | 179 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_forcewake_ops() 250 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_forcewake_ops()
|
D | i915_gem_evict.c | 412 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in igt_evict_contexts() 525 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in igt_evict_contexts() 549 with_intel_runtime_pm(&i915->runtime_pm, wakeref) in i915_gem_evict_mock_selftests()
|
/Linux-v5.4/drivers/gpu/drm/i915/gt/ |
D | selftest_reset.c | 20 wakeref = intel_runtime_pm_get(>->i915->runtime_pm); in igt_global_reset() 31 intel_runtime_pm_put(>->i915->runtime_pm, wakeref); in igt_global_reset() 48 wakeref = intel_runtime_pm_get(>->i915->runtime_pm); in igt_wedged_reset() 55 intel_runtime_pm_put(>->i915->runtime_pm, wakeref); in igt_wedged_reset()
|
D | selftest_lrc.c | 36 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_sanitycheck() 77 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_sanitycheck() 244 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_timeslice_preempt() 296 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_timeslice_preempt() 320 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_busywait_preempt() 479 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_busywait_preempt() 519 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_preempt() 603 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_preempt() 623 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_late_preempt() 709 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_late_preempt() [all …]
|
D | selftest_timeline.c | 519 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_hwsp_engine() 562 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_hwsp_engine() 595 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_hwsp_alternate() 638 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_hwsp_alternate() 662 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_hwsp_wrap() 757 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_hwsp_wrap() 779 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_hwsp_recycle() 827 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_hwsp_recycle()
|
D | selftest_workarounds.c | 259 with_intel_runtime_pm(&engine->i915->runtime_pm, wakeref) in switch_to_scratch_context() 316 with_intel_runtime_pm(&i915->runtime_pm, wakeref) in check_whitelist_across_reset() 695 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_dirty_whitelist() 725 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_dirty_whitelist() 1130 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_gpu_reset_workarounds() 1146 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_gpu_reset_workarounds() 1173 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in live_engine_reset_workarounds() 1231 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in live_engine_reset_workarounds()
|
D | intel_hangcheck.c | 273 wakeref = intel_runtime_pm_get_if_in_use(>->i915->runtime_pm); in hangcheck_elapsed() 324 intel_runtime_pm_put(>->i915->runtime_pm, wakeref); in hangcheck_elapsed()
|
/Linux-v5.4/drivers/gpu/drm/i915/gvt/ |
D | aperture_gm.c | 135 assert_rpm_wakelock_held(&dev_priv->runtime_pm); in intel_vgpu_write_fence() 173 intel_runtime_pm_get(&dev_priv->runtime_pm); in free_vgpu_fence() 184 intel_runtime_pm_put_unchecked(&dev_priv->runtime_pm); in free_vgpu_fence() 191 struct intel_runtime_pm *rpm = &dev_priv->runtime_pm; in alloc_vgpu_fence() 320 intel_runtime_pm_get(&dev_priv->runtime_pm); in intel_vgpu_reset_resource() 322 intel_runtime_pm_put_unchecked(&dev_priv->runtime_pm); in intel_vgpu_reset_resource()
|
/Linux-v5.4/drivers/gpu/drm/i915/gt/uc/ |
D | selftest_guc.c | 120 wakeref = intel_runtime_pm_get(&dev_priv->runtime_pm); in igt_guc_clients() 192 intel_runtime_pm_put(&dev_priv->runtime_pm, wakeref); in igt_guc_clients() 212 wakeref = intel_runtime_pm_get(&dev_priv->runtime_pm); in igt_guc_doorbells() 301 intel_runtime_pm_put(&dev_priv->runtime_pm, wakeref); in igt_guc_doorbells()
|
D | intel_guc_log.c | 425 with_intel_runtime_pm(&dev_priv->runtime_pm, wakeref) in guc_log_capture_logs() 531 with_intel_runtime_pm(&dev_priv->runtime_pm, wakeref) in intel_guc_log_set_level() 619 with_intel_runtime_pm(&i915->runtime_pm, wakeref) in intel_guc_log_relay_flush()
|
/Linux-v5.4/drivers/gpu/drm/i915/gem/ |
D | i915_gem_shrinker.c | 187 wakeref = intel_runtime_pm_get_if_in_use(&i915->runtime_pm); in i915_gem_shrink() 276 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in i915_gem_shrink() 304 with_intel_runtime_pm(&i915->runtime_pm, wakeref) { in i915_gem_shrink_all() 365 with_intel_runtime_pm(&i915->runtime_pm, wakeref) { in i915_gem_shrinker_scan() 392 with_intel_runtime_pm(&i915->runtime_pm, wakeref) in i915_gem_shrinker_oom() 434 with_intel_runtime_pm(&i915->runtime_pm, wakeref) in i915_gem_shrinker_vmap()
|
D | i915_gem_mman.c | 224 struct intel_runtime_pm *rpm = &i915->runtime_pm; in i915_gem_fault() 417 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in i915_gem_object_release_mmap() 436 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in i915_gem_object_release_mmap()
|
D | i915_gem_domain.c | 239 intel_runtime_pm_get(&i915->runtime_pm); in i915_gem_object_set_cache_level() 251 intel_runtime_pm_put(&i915->runtime_pm, in i915_gem_object_set_cache_level() 273 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in i915_gem_object_set_cache_level()
|
D | i915_gem_object.c | 156 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in __i915_gem_free_objects() 194 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in __i915_gem_free_objects()
|
/Linux-v5.4/drivers/gpu/drm/i915/ |
D | i915_sysfs.c | 51 with_intel_runtime_pm(&dev_priv->runtime_pm, wakeref) in calc_residency() 267 wakeref = intel_runtime_pm_get(&dev_priv->runtime_pm); in gt_act_freq_mhz_show() 279 intel_runtime_pm_put(&dev_priv->runtime_pm, wakeref); in gt_act_freq_mhz_show() 367 wakeref = intel_runtime_pm_get(&dev_priv->runtime_pm); in gt_max_freq_mhz_store() 395 intel_runtime_pm_put(&dev_priv->runtime_pm, wakeref); in gt_max_freq_mhz_store() 423 wakeref = intel_runtime_pm_get(&dev_priv->runtime_pm); in gt_min_freq_mhz_store() 447 intel_runtime_pm_put(&dev_priv->runtime_pm, wakeref); in gt_min_freq_mhz_store()
|
D | i915_drv.c | 587 intel_runtime_pm_init_early(&dev_priv->runtime_pm); in i915_driver_early_probe() 1446 intel_runtime_pm_enable(&dev_priv->runtime_pm); in i915_driver_register() 1455 intel_runtime_pm_disable(&dev_priv->runtime_pm); in i915_driver_unregister() 1585 disable_rpm_wakeref_asserts(&dev_priv->runtime_pm); in i915_driver_probe() 1603 enable_rpm_wakeref_asserts(&dev_priv->runtime_pm); in i915_driver_probe() 1618 enable_rpm_wakeref_asserts(&dev_priv->runtime_pm); in i915_driver_probe() 1632 disable_rpm_wakeref_asserts(&i915->runtime_pm); in i915_driver_remove() 1671 enable_rpm_wakeref_asserts(&i915->runtime_pm); in i915_driver_remove() 1677 struct intel_runtime_pm *rpm = &dev_priv->runtime_pm; in i915_driver_release() 1788 disable_rpm_wakeref_asserts(&dev_priv->runtime_pm); in i915_drm_suspend() [all …]
|
D | i915_debugfs.c | 435 wakeref = intel_runtime_pm_get(&dev_priv->runtime_pm); in i915_interrupt_info() 641 intel_runtime_pm_put(&dev_priv->runtime_pm, wakeref); in i915_interrupt_info() 715 with_intel_runtime_pm(&i915->runtime_pm, wakeref) in i915_gpu_info_open() 779 wakeref = intel_runtime_pm_get(&dev_priv->runtime_pm); in i915_frequency_info() 991 intel_runtime_pm_put(&dev_priv->runtime_pm, wakeref); in i915_frequency_info() 1053 with_intel_runtime_pm(&i915->runtime_pm, wakeref) { in i915_hangcheck_info() 1280 with_intel_runtime_pm(&dev_priv->runtime_pm, wakeref) { in i915_drpc_info() 1314 wakeref = intel_runtime_pm_get(&dev_priv->runtime_pm); in i915_fbc_status() 1341 intel_runtime_pm_put(&dev_priv->runtime_pm, wakeref); in i915_fbc_status() 1391 wakeref = intel_runtime_pm_get(&dev_priv->runtime_pm); in i915_ips_status() [all …]
|
D | i915_irq.c | 422 assert_rpm_wakelock_held(>->i915->runtime_pm); in gen9_reset_guc_interrupts() 433 assert_rpm_wakelock_held(>->i915->runtime_pm); in gen9_enable_guc_interrupts() 450 assert_rpm_wakelock_held(>->i915->runtime_pm); in gen9_disable_guc_interrupts() 1949 disable_rpm_wakeref_asserts(&dev_priv->runtime_pm); in valleyview_irq_handler() 2020 enable_rpm_wakeref_asserts(&dev_priv->runtime_pm); in valleyview_irq_handler() 2034 disable_rpm_wakeref_asserts(&dev_priv->runtime_pm); in cherryview_irq_handler() 2100 enable_rpm_wakeref_asserts(&dev_priv->runtime_pm); in cherryview_irq_handler() 2499 disable_rpm_wakeref_asserts(&dev_priv->runtime_pm); in ironlake_irq_handler() 2551 enable_rpm_wakeref_asserts(&dev_priv->runtime_pm); in ironlake_irq_handler() 2844 disable_rpm_wakeref_asserts(&dev_priv->runtime_pm); in gen8_irq_handler() [all …]
|
D | i915_gem_fence_reg.c | 271 wakeref = intel_runtime_pm_get_if_in_use(&fence->i915->runtime_pm); in fence_update() 285 intel_runtime_pm_put(&fence->i915->runtime_pm, wakeref); in fence_update() 402 assert_rpm_wakelock_held(&vma->vm->i915->runtime_pm); in i915_vma_pin_fence() 827 intel_wakeref_auto_init(&ggtt->userfault_wakeref, &i915->runtime_pm); in i915_ggtt_init_fences()
|
D | i915_gem.c | 345 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in i915_gem_gtt_pread() 425 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in i915_gem_gtt_pread() 525 struct intel_runtime_pm *rpm = &i915->runtime_pm; in i915_gem_gtt_pwrite_fast() 1142 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in i915_gem_sanitize() 1165 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in i915_gem_sanitize() 1719 wakeref = intel_runtime_pm_get(&i915->runtime_pm); in i915_gem_freeze_late() 1730 intel_runtime_pm_put(&i915->runtime_pm, wakeref); in i915_gem_freeze_late()
|
/Linux-v5.4/Documentation/power/ |
D | index.rst | 21 runtime_pm
|
/Linux-v5.4/drivers/gpu/drm/i915/display/ |
D | intel_fbdev.c | 208 wakeref = intel_runtime_pm_get(&dev_priv->runtime_pm); in intelfb_create() 269 intel_runtime_pm_put(&dev_priv->runtime_pm, wakeref); in intelfb_create() 277 intel_runtime_pm_put(&dev_priv->runtime_pm, wakeref); in intelfb_create()
|